新聞中心
裝rtc的優(yōu)缺點?
WebRTC的優(yōu)點:

1. 方便。對于用戶來說,在WebRTC出現(xiàn)之前想要進行實時通信就需要安裝插件和客戶端,但是對于很多用戶來說,插件的下載、軟件的安裝和更新這些操作是復雜而且容易出現(xiàn)問題的,現(xiàn)在WebRTC技術內(nèi)置于瀏覽器中,用戶不需要使用任何插件或者軟件就能通過瀏覽器來實現(xiàn)實時通信。對于開發(fā)者來說,在Google將WebRTC開源之前,瀏覽器之間實現(xiàn)通信的技術是掌握在大企業(yè)手中,這項技術的開發(fā)是一個很困難的任務,現(xiàn)在開發(fā)者使用簡單的HTML標簽和JavaScript API就能夠實現(xiàn)Web音/視頻通信的功能。
2. 免費。雖然WebRTC技術已經(jīng)較為成熟,其集成了最佳的音/視頻引擎,十分先進的codec,但是Google對于這些技術不收取任何費用。
3. 強大的打洞能力。WebRTC技術包含了使用STUN、ICE、TURN、RTP-over-TCP的關鍵NAT和防火墻穿透技術,并支持代理。
WebRTC的缺點:
1. 缺乏服務器方案的設計和部署。
2. 傳輸質量難以保證。WebRTC的傳輸設計基于P2P,難以保障傳輸質量,優(yōu)化手段也有限,只能做一些端到端的優(yōu)化,難以應對復雜的互聯(lián)網(wǎng)環(huán)境。比如對跨地區(qū)、跨運營商、低帶寬、高丟包等場景下的傳輸質量基本是靠天吃飯,而這恰恰是國內(nèi)互聯(lián)網(wǎng)應用的典型場景。
2. WebRTC比較適合一對一的單聊,雖然功能上可以擴展實現(xiàn)群聊,但是沒有針對群聊,特別是超大群聊進行任何優(yōu)化。
3. 設備端適配,如回聲、錄音失敗等問題層出不窮。這一點在安卓設備上尤為突出。由于安卓設備廠商眾多,每個廠商都會在標準的安卓框架上進行定制化,導致很多可用性問題(訪問麥克風失?。┖唾|量問題(如回聲、嘯叫)。
WebRTC是一項什么技術架構?
WebRTC是一個支持網(wǎng)絡瀏覽器進行實時語音對話或視頻對話的軟件架構。它于2011年6月1日開源并在Google、Mozilla、Opera支持下被包括進萬維網(wǎng)聯(lián)盟的W3C推薦標準?! ?010年Google以6820萬美元收購VoIP軟件開發(fā)商Global IP Solutions的GIPS引擎,并改為名為“WebRTC”。WebRTC 使用GIPS引擎,實現(xiàn)了基于網(wǎng)頁的視頻會議,并支持722,PCM,ILBC,ISAC等編碼,同時使用谷歌自家的VP8視訊編解碼;同時支持RTP/SRTP傳輸?shù)??! ?012年谷歌已經(jīng)把這款軟件整合到Chrome瀏覽器中。同時 FreeSWITCH 專案宣稱支援 iSAC audio codec。
webrtc是谷歌主推的瀏覽器通話標準,但也同時支持Android ios.mac windows等系統(tǒng)的原生開發(fā),更多了解
https://learning.snssdk.com/feoffline/toutiao_wallet_bundles/toutiao_learning_wap/online/album_detail.html?content_id=6725277425749459211
。到此,以上就是小編對于windows10 搭建web服務器的問題就介紹到這了,希望這2點解答對大家有用。
網(wǎng)站題目:裝rtc的優(yōu)缺點?(windows10搭建webrtc)
分享網(wǎng)址:http://m.fisionsoft.com.cn/article/coigsde.html


咨詢
建站咨詢
